Guide # 3

Tinted Safety glasses and faceshield Guide


for
Weld Finishing when working during active welding

Tinted safety glasses ANSI rated with shade # 2-4 will provide eye protection from intense
light when non looking directly at arc

Faceshield ANSI rated. The clear Polycarbonate shield will provide UV protection to face.
